The Evolution of Authentication in the Online Betting Sector
Rigorous authentication processes have transitioned from simple username-password combinations to multi-layered, adaptive security protocols. According to recent industry reports, approximately 85% of licensed betting operators now deploy some form of multi-factor authentication (MFA), reflecting a trend towards layered verification that deters fraudulent activity and account breaches (Gambling Security Report 2023).
Traditional login procedures, though familiar, pose vulnerabilities. Password reuse, phishing, and database breaches have compromised millions of accounts worldwide. Consequently, platforms are adopting more sophisticated measures, such as biometrics, behavioural analytics, and device fingerprinting, to enhance security while maintaining seamless user experiences.
Best Practices for Secure Logins: A Case for Balance and Innovation
| Security Measure | Industry Standard / Example | Advantages |
|---|---|---|
| Multi-Factor Authentication (MFA) | Implemented by betting giants like Bet365, utilizing SMS codes and app authenticators. | Reduces account hijacking risks significantly |
| Biometric Verification | Facial recognition features in mobile apps; often integrated with third-party providers. | Offers quick, intuitive, and secure access |
| Secure Sessions & Encryption | SSL/TLS protocols; ensures data in transit remains confidential | Prevents man-in-the-middle attacks |
While security is paramount, user experience remains a critical differentiator. Overly cumbersome login processes risk alienating consumers, especially in a space where daily and instant access is expected. Striking a balance between rigorous security and convenience is therefore essential.
Technological Innovations and Regulatory Implications
Emerging technologies, such as biometric authentication and behavioural analytics, are reshaping login paradigms. These innovations enable platforms to verify user identity dynamically, reducing reliance on static credentials. Moreover, regulatory bodies in the UK, including the Gambling Commission, mandate strong customer authentication protocols aligning with those seen across financial services.
In this context, having a trusted and reliable login process is not merely a security measure but a compliance obligation. Platforms capable of demonstrating robust authentication procedures gain competitive advantages by fostering user trust and adhering to legal standards.
